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Dificultad en el acceso a los datos: Si alguien necesita averiguar los clientes que
viven en determinada ciudad debía pedir al área de sistemas que le generara dicho
listado. Por que posiblemente no fue prevista originalmente y si hay un listado de todos
los clientes. Existen dos posibilidades: que se busque manualmente los clientes de esa
ciudad en el listado o esperar que un programador realice el programa para generar el
nuevo listado. Seguramente ambas alternativas no responden a las necesidades y
tiempos del usuario. Suponiendo que se escriba el programa, pero luego se necesite
discriminar además los clientes que en su caja de ahorro posean más de $2000;
nuevamente el programador debería corregir el programa para este nuevo
requerimiento. Los archivos convencionales no permiten obtener los datos en forma
práctica y eficiente.
Aislamiento de datos: Debido a que los datos están dispersos en varios archivos, y
los archivos pueden estar en diferentes formatos, es difícil escribir nuevos programas
de aplicación para recuperar los datos apropiados.
!
1.2.1.Abstracción de datos
Para que el sistema sea útil, debe recuperar los datos eficientemente, esto ha
llevado al diseño de estructuras complejas para la representación de los datos.
Como muchos usuarios no están familiarizados con computadoras, los
desarrolladores esconden la complejidad a través de varios niveles de
abstracción para simplificar la interacción del usuario con el sistema.
Nivel de vistas: es el nivel más alto de abstracción, describe solo parte de la base
de datos completa. A pesar del uso de estructuras simples en el nivel lógico
queda algo de complejidad, debido al gran tamaño de la base de datos. A
muchos usuarios no les interesa toda la información. Para que su interacción con
el sistema se simplifique, se define la abstracción del nivel de vistas. El sistema
puede proporcionar muchas vistas para misma base de datos.
......
Los SGBD tienen varios esquemas de acuerdo a los niveles de abstracción que
se han discutido. En el nivel más bajo está el esquema físico, en el nivel
intermedio está el esquema lógico y en el nivel más alto el subesquema.
!
!
"
!
#
!
%
!
&
!
Programas 0 1
,/ de )
Aplicación
3 ) /
4 ) / 5/
/ 4 4 3
)
) 6*
/
/ 0
2
2
2
,
2
, 9 2
, 7
, 7